What You’ll Be Doing
- Design and optimize manufacturing processes for existing and future products, ensuring stability, safety, and operational efficiency.
- Drive cost-out initiatives and continuous improvement projects that increase productivity and add value to manufacturing operations.
- Support shop floor operations by troubleshooting machining and process-related issues using structured problem-solving methodologies.
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to implement engineering changes, improve manufacturing systems, and align operational priorities.
- Develop and maintain engineering documentation, CNC programs, CAD models, and manufacturing standards to support process consistency and knowledge transfer.
What We're Looking For
- Bachelor’s degree in Mechanical, Industrial, or Mechatronics Engineering.
- Proven experience in manufacturing engineering and metalworking processes within industrial environments.
- Strong knowledge of mechanical design, CAD software, GD&T, CNC programming, and machining operations.
- Ability to communicate effectively in English, including technical discussions with customers, suppliers, and global teams.
- A mindset of continuous improvement, collaboration, customer focus, and results-driven problem solving.
